Clinical and Research Waste Under One Roof

Academic medical centers carry a dual burden that few other facilities face: clinical patient-care waste plus research streams from bench labs, animal facilities, and investigational work. Research-grade controlled substances, laboratory hazardous chemicals, and clinical biohazard often live under different owners, different budgets, and different processes, which is precisely how streams get misrouted between departments and buildings. A wasted controlled dose logged one way on the wards and another way in a research lab is exactly the inconsistency an auditor pulls on. Coordinating clinical and research disposal under one program, with standardized containers and one documentation trail, is what makes compliance provable across both missions rather than defensible in only one of them.

The Waste Streams an AMC Actually Generates

An academic medical center generates the widest mix in healthcare. Clinical red-bag and pathological waste sits beside research and culture biohazard spanning biosafety levels one through four. Controlled substances turn up in both clinical departments and DEA-registered research labs. RCRA-hazardous waste includes P- and U-listed drugs from the pharmacy and hazardous chemicals from the bench. Sharps come from patient care and from pipettes, blades, and broken glassware in the labs. Trace and bulk chemotherapy flow from oncology and from research protocols. The overlooked risk is the research side: investigator-held controls and lab chemicals that never touch the pharmacy's inventory system, yet carry the same destruction and documentation obligations as anything on the wards.

The Regulations Spanning Care and Research

Controlled substances, clinical and lab-held alike, are destroyed under DEA 21 CFR 1317 with DEA Form 41 and witnessed waste logs, plus Form 222 for Schedule II transfers. Clinical and research biohazard fall under OSHA's Bloodborne Pathogens Standard, 29 CFR 1910.1030, layered with your state's medical-waste program, and regulated medical waste in transport is packaged to DOT standards under UN3291. Hazardous chemicals and drugs are governed by EPA RCRA in 40 CFR, with the pharmaceutical-specific Subpart P at 40 CFR 266, and hazardous-drug and chemotherapy handling follows USP <800>, which separates trace RCRA-empty chemo from bulk hazardous drug. At campus scale, your RCRA generator status drives accumulation limits and reporting, so getting the count right across every building matters.

Segregation and Generator Status at Campus Scale

Volume is what makes an AMC's compliance both expensive and error-prone. Over-classifying lightly soiled items as red-bag waste inflates cost across thousands of daily encounters, while under-segregating hazardous drugs risks citations. The fix is consistent, well-labeled containers and segregation rules applied identically in every clinic, ward, and lab, so a technician in one building follows the same sort as one across campus. Generator status compounds this: because RCRA status is determined by total hazardous waste generated, uncoordinated departments can quietly push the whole institution into a higher category with stricter obligations. Trace and bulk chemotherapy must be kept on their separate paths, and biosafety-level packaging has to match the material. Standardization is the only thing that scales cleanly.

Why One Vendor Simplifies AMC Compliance

The structural problem at an academic medical center is ownership: clinical waste answers to pharmacy and nursing, research waste to principal investigators and lab managers, and hazardous chemicals often to a separate EHS office. When each group uses its own hauler and its own paperwork, no single person can produce a complete picture for an auditor, and gaps hide in the seams between programs. Consolidating to one registered vendor collapses those seams. The same containers, the same segregation rules, and one documentation trail apply from the wards to the bench, so EHS, pharmacy, and compliance are all reading from the same record. It also stabilizes generator-status accounting, because a single vendor tracking every hazardous stream across campus gives you one reliable total rather than fragments no one reconciles.
